Output bc523a56f259dd8f51d89fcaf3d14b124d07731f10b53f366b57f8034625b2ba:51

value
66143
script pubkey
OP_0 OP_PUSHBYTES_20 ae87a2612df9b006097975b02ef1170b5a94e809
address
bc1q46r6ycfdlxcqvztewkczaughpddff6qfcqyvs6
transaction
bc523a56f259dd8f51d89fcaf3d14b124d07731f10b53f366b57f8034625b2ba
spent
true